Biography

Alma (Bricknell) Rosier was born in the Colony of Tasmania (1856-1900)

Jessie Alma Bricknell, daughter of James George Bricknell (Laborer) and Johanna Douglas, was born on 30 Aug 1900, at Skelbrook, Mersey, Tasmania, Australia. [1] [2] [3]

Alma married John William Rosier on 16 Jan 1924 at Holy Trinity Church, Launceston, Tasmania. [4]

Alma Jessie Rosier died in 1953. Her death was reported in Examiner (Launceston, Tas. : 1900 - 1954) Sat 17 Jan 1953 Page 13 Family Notices: [5]

ROSIER.-On January 16, 1953, at the Launceston General Hospital. Alma Jessie, dearly loved wife of John William Rosier, and loving mother of Ray, Jean, Marj (Mrs. Hill), John, Max, Kath (Mrs. Prestage), Brian, Graham and Marlene. Aged 52 years. Late of 22 Boland St., Launceston.

Her funeral was reported in Examiner (Launceston, Tas. : 1900 - 1954) Sat 24 Jan 1953 Page 4 FUNERAL REPORTS: [6]

Mrs. A. J. Rosier
THE funeral of Mrs. Alma Jessie Rosier, wife of Mr. John W. Rosier, of 22 Boland St., took place, at the Carr Villa Cemetery and was attended by a large gathering of relatives and friends.
The Rev. B. McCall, of Holy Trinity Church, conducted the services at the some and graveside.
Chief mourners were Mr. Rosier (husband), Messrs. Ray, John, Max, Brian and Graham (sons), Jean, Marj, Kath and Marlene (daughters). Messrs. J. Hill and T. Prestage (sons-in-law). Will, George and Allan Bricknell (brothers), Mrs. Gladys Woodhouse (sister), Mrs. Ida Bricknell (sister-in-law), Mrs. Connie Clark (niece) and Mr. Ron Clark (nephew).
Before coming to live in Launceston Mrs. Rosier lived at St. Helens for many years and was well known throughout that district.
Funeral arrangements were by C. T. Finney and Sons.
